The community of Antigua and Barbuda is mourning the tragic passing of 27-year-old Delroy Victor, a well-known farmer, whose death has left friends and family in shock.
Victor was found hanging at his home on Wednesday in what police suspect was suicide.
He had been released from the hospital the day before after ingesting poison and was instructed to return for further care on Wednesday at noon.
Loved ones recalled his vibrant presence, with a co-worker describing him as “the life of the farm,” while his cousin noted concerns over his recent drinking.
A local shopkeeper remembered him for his bright smile.
Victor, who moved to Antigua three years ago, leaves behind a grieving community. Condolences to his family.
